Technical Parameters of ARE13A09

Part Status:Active
Coil Type:Non Latching
Coil Current:22.2mA
Coil Voltage:9VDC
Contact Form:SPDT (1 Form C)
Contact Rating (Current):500mA
Switching Voltage:30VDC - Max
Turn On Voltage (Max):6.75 VDC
Turn Off Voltage (Min):0.9 VDC
Operate Time:10ms
Release Time:5ms
Features:-
Mounting Type:Surface Mount
Termination Style:Gull Wing
Operating Temperature:-40~C ~ 70~C
